Reed, James B. "Jim"age 78, of Colerain Township, Ohio passed away on Tuesday, January 10, 2023.
He was preceded in death by his father, Robert C. Reed, mother, Anna Mae Helmling, step father, Bud Helmling, brother, Jerrald Reed, and granddaughter, Everly Reed.

Jim is survived by his beloved wife, Laverne Reed (nee Labanz); daughter, Leah (Les) Morgan; sons, Robert (Katie) Reed and Jason (Carrie) Reed; grandchildren, Chad Morgan, Brett Morgan, Austin Reed, Madison Reed and Makalynn Rose; sisters, Judy Robinson, Janice Lester and Jeanine Slayback; and a host of other family members and friends.

Jim proudly served in the United States Navy. He had a successful career for many years as a Mechanical Designer working for several different companies. In his free time, Jim enjoyed golfing, fishing, and watching football, he was a Bengals fan. He was also an excellent cook. Most of all, family was the most important thing to Jim. He had many friends from the American Legion in Mt. Healthy that he was quite active with over the years.

In loving memory of Jim, contributions may be made to American Lung Association, 4050 Executive Park Drive, Suite 402, Cincinnati, Ohio 45241.

Saturday, January 28, 2023 will be the visitation from 9:30 am - 11:30 am with a Memorial Mass following at 11:30 am at Corpus Christi Catholic Church , 2014 Springdale Road, Cincinnati, Ohio 45231. Inurnment will follow at Oak Hill Cemetery, 11200 Princeton Pike, Cincinnati, Ohio 45246.
